tag exception

標籤
貢獻21
85
05:34 PM · Oct 25 ,2025

@exception / 博客 RSS 訂閱

潘潘和他的朋友們 - 譯文《最常見的10種Java異常問題》

封面:洛小汐 譯者:潘潘 知彼知己,方能百戰不殆。 前言 本文總結了有關Java異常的十大常見問題。 目錄 檢查型異常(checked) vs. 非檢查型異常(Unchecked) 異常管理的最佳實踐箴言 為什麼在try代碼塊中聲明的變量不能在catch或者finally中被引用? 為什麼 Double.parseDouble(null) 和 Integer.parse

異常 , exception , JAVA , 程序員 , 翻譯

收藏 評論

eisuto - AdoptOpenJDK 導致的 java.lang.NoClassDefFoundError 問題

AdoptOpenJDK-8u312b07 在使用此版本JDK時出現以下問題: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'defaultValidator' defined in class path resource [org/springframework/bo

JDK , exception , openjdk , JAVA

收藏 評論

牙小木木 - CodeIgniter3.0+框架自定義異常處理實現

背景 ci3.0框架核心代碼自動實現了異常,並實現了拋出的對應頁面和方法,對於一些個性化需求特別是接口類型的應用,會不合適。因此需要在不改版核心代碼 (system目錄下文件),來改變對異常及404等相關異常的處理。 方法説明 ci框架3.0比2.0有比較大的改動,其中之一就是對異常的處理。以下是CodeIgniter-3.1.8\system\core\CodeIgniter.php 中對異常處

php , exception , codeigniter

收藏 評論

小灰灰Blog - SpringBoot系列教程web篇之全局異常處理

當我們的後端應用出現異常時,通常會將異常狀況包裝之後再返回給調用方或者前端,在實際的項目中,不可能對每一個地方都做好異常處理,再優雅的代碼也可能拋出異常,那麼在 Spring 項目中,可以怎樣優雅的處理這些異常呢? 本文將介紹一種全局異常處理方式,主要包括以下知識點 @ControllerAdvice Controller 增強 @ExceptionHandler 異常捕獲 @Respon

spring , spring-mvc , exception , springboot , controlleradvice

收藏 評論

flydean - java關於throw Exception的一個小秘密

java關於throw Exception的一個小秘密 簡介 之前的文章我們講到,在stream中處理異常,需要將checked exception轉換為unchecked exception來處理。 我們是這樣做的: static T ConsumerT consumerWrapper( ThrowingConsumerT, Exception throwingC

異常 , exception , JAVA

收藏 評論

nanakio - 捕獲異常Exceptions

當 被調用對象 遇到執行錯誤時,如何返回給調用者比較好? 一、有三種方式: a. 什麼都不處理,直接報錯 這種方式顯然是不合理的 b. 針對某種情況返回一個特定值,舉個例子 def divide(a, b): if b == 0: return -1 if type(a) not in(int, float) or type(b) not in (int, f

exception

收藏 評論

CodingDGSun - Java中Error和Exception

Error和Exception區別: Error:程序無法處理的錯誤 Exception:程序本身可以處理的異常 PantUML語法 A |-- B //B繼承A C |... D //D實現了C @startuml interface Serializable{ } class Throwable{ } class Exception{ } class Error{

error , exception , JAVA

收藏 評論

codists - 翻譯:《實用的Python編程》04_04_Defining_exceptions

目錄 | 上一節 (4.3 特殊方法) | 下一節 (5 對象模型) 4.4 定義異常 用户可以通過類實現自定義異常: class NetworkError(Exception): pass 異常類始終繼承自 Exception 它們通常是空類。空類內部使用 pass 表示。 你也可以對異常進行分層: class AuthenticationError(NetworkError):

exception , Python

收藏 評論

阿里雲開發者 - Java異常Exception詳解

快速入門 將可能出現異常的代碼塊選中-快捷鍵 ctrl + alt + t - 選中 try-catch package com.hspedu.exception_; public class Exception01 { public static void main(String[] args) { int num1 = 10; int num2 =

異常 , exception , JAVA , 入門教程 , 異常處理

收藏 評論

javacorn_dot_com - SpringBoot 自定義全局異常捕獲

SpringBoot 如何自定義異常類?全局統一處理異常的方式是什麼?今天教大家使用@RestControllerAdvice和@ExceptionHandler註解定義全局異常捕獲以及自定義異常。 自定義異常類 首先聲明一個自定義異常類, 代碼如下: /** * 自定義異常類,可根據需求自己添加屬性和方法 */ public class CustomException extends Run

exception , springboot , JAVA

收藏 評論

daryl - Generator 的異常處理

本文是我在研究 PHP 異步編程時的總結。對於相當多的 PHPer 來説,可能都不知道 Generator,或者對 Generaotr 的流程不是很熟悉。因為 Generator 使得程序不再是順序的。鑑於本人的水平有限,如果有不同意見,還望指點一二,不勝感激! PHP 中的異常處理 從 PHP 5 開始,PHP 為我們提供了 try catch 來進行異常處理。當我們使用 catch 將異

php , yield , generator , exception , throw

收藏 評論

CodingDGSun - Java中try、catch、finally執行順序

try、catch和finally try塊:用於捕獲異常。 後面可以有0個或多個catch塊。 只能有0個或1個finally塊。 try塊後面,如果沒有catch塊,則後面必須有一個finally塊。 執行代碼捕獲異常後,進入catch塊,try中出現異常代碼處後面的代碼不會再繼續執行。 catch塊:用於處理處理try中捕獲的異常。

exception , finally , try-catch , JAVA

收藏 評論

小灰灰Blog - SpringBoot系列教程web篇之自定義異常處理HandlerExceptionResolver

關於Web應用的全局異常處理,上一篇介紹了ControllerAdvice結合@ExceptionHandler的方式來實現web應用的全局異常管理; 本篇博文則帶來另外一種並不常見的使用方式,通過實現自定義的HandlerExceptionResolver,來處理異常狀態 上篇博文鏈接: SpringBoot系列教程web篇之全局異常處理 本篇原文: SpringBoot系列教程web

spring , spring-mvc , exception , springboot

收藏 評論

icodebuddy - Java 異常機制

【注】本文譯自:Java Exceptions - DZone Java Java Exception Java Exception 是為處理異常應用程序行為而創建的類。在本文中,我將解釋如何使用 Java Exception 類以及如何在考慮現有 Java Exceptions 設計的情況下創建異常結構。Java 異常概念是 Java 中的重要里程碑之一,每個開發人員都必須瞭解它。 Java 異

exception , JAVA

收藏 評論

嘻嘻碩 - Java異常類型及使用

Java異常類型及處理 前言: 異常指的是程序在執行過程中,出現了非正常情況,導致了java的jvm停止停止。 異常結構為: Throwable 為頂級父類 子類Error為嚴重報錯 , 子類Exception就是我們所説的異常了 異常處理的關鍵字 java中處理異常的有五個關鍵字: try、catch 、finally 、 throw 、throws throw拋出異常 , thorws

exception , JAVA

收藏 評論

豐木 - ClassNotFoundException: java.util.ArrayList$SubList 錯誤

ClassNotFoundException: java.util.ArrayList$SubList java.lang.RuntimeException: java.lang.ClassNotFoundException: java.util.ArrayList$SubList com.jd.jsf.gd.util.ClassTypeUtils.getClass(ClassTypeU

exception , JAVA

收藏 評論

nathannie - Caused by: java.net.BindException: Address already in use: bind

author: Nathan-lzy date: 2021-09-26-01:16 tags: #Idea #使用問題 1. 問題描述 今日下午打開idea軟件,提示如下信息: Internal error. Please refer to https://jb.gg/ide/critical-startup-errors java.util.concurrent.Completion

exception , intellij-idea

收藏 評論

MarkerHub - 如何優雅的設計java異常

我的公眾號:MarkerHub,網站:https://markerhub.com 更多精選文章請點擊:Java筆記大全.md 小Hub領讀: 作者以增刪改查收貨地址為實例,詳細説明了如何去設計一個好的異常處理,包括使用Guava中的Preconditions、hibernate的hibernate-validator,還有如何異常和處理異常的邏輯,文章有點長,看完還是收穫挺大! 來源

異常 , exception , JAVA , 異常處理

收藏 評論

raledong - 貓頭鷹的深夜翻譯:趣談Java Exception

前言 Java異常類(Exception)是用來處理異常程序行為的一組類。在這篇文章中,我將介紹如何使用Java異常類,以及在程序中如何設計Java異常體系。Exception類是Java體系中非常重要的一環,每一個程序員都必須熟悉並掌握它。 Java異常承載的信息量超乎你的想象 Java Exception的結構設計本身就可以提供給開發者非常多的信息(如果開發者可以恰當的利用這一結構)。Exce

exception , JAVA , 異常處理

收藏 評論

老夫不正經 - 「JAVA」詳述Java異常體系,處理異常時配上finally效果更佳

什麼是異常 從事Java開發的小夥伴對於“異常”應該不陌生,因為每天都會遇到不少異常,或捕獲,或拋出。那究竟什麼是異常?異常即非正常的,不同於平常、一般化的情況。在平時生活中,醫生會説你身體的某個部位有異常,該異常會有什麼什麼的影響,是由某某原因引起的;我每天都準時打卡,按時上下班,那麼我本月的考勤是正常的,反之,但凡有遲到、曠工、早退的情況之一的,我本月的考情就會有異常。 而在程序中,代碼在運

runtime , error , exception , JAVA , 異常處理

收藏 評論

heha2o - Larave開發Dingo處理自定義Exception時render不生效【解決】

1.不使用Dingo Api進自定義Exception的處理方式是 首先定義Exception類,如AppExceptionsApiException namespace App\Exceptions; use Exception; use Throwable; class ApiException extends Exception { public function __const

dingo , php , laravel , exception

收藏 評論

叉叉哥 - Java try-with-resources 中的幾個細節

在 Java 7 之前,程序中如果有需要關閉的資源,例如 java.io.InputStream、java.sql.Connection 等,通常會在 finally 中關閉,例如: InputStream inputStream = null; try { inputStream = new FileInputStream("/my/file"); // ... } catch

exception , JAVA

收藏 評論

數字魔盒 - 如何修復NullPointerException異常

java.lang.NullPointerException 是JAVA中最容易出現的異常,也是非常困擾編程新手的問題。本文對空指針異常的發生原因進行説明,並對如何解決空指針異常給出了快捷方法。 什麼是空指針異常 NullPointerExceptions 是當您嘗試使用未指向任何對象的引用時,發生的異常。對空引用調用方法或嘗試訪問空引用的字段將觸發NullPointerException。比如如

null , 異常 , exception , JAVA

收藏 評論